Extraire des caracteres numériques

bonjour

quelle formule permet d'extraire (8) caracteres d'une chaine numérique ( nombres de 1 ou 2 chiffres séparés par des espaces) dans les 8 cellules a droite de la chaine.

merci

NB:voir un exemple dans le fichier joint

72exemple.xlsx (35.07 Ko)

Bonsoir,

Un essai par formule en C1 :

=STXT($B1;TROUVE("µ";SUBSTITUE(SUBSTITUE(" "&$B1&" ";" ";"µ";COLONNE()-2);" ";"¤";COLONNE()-2));TROUVE("¤";SUBSTITUE(SUBSTITUE(" "&$B1&" ";" ";"µ";COLONNE()-2);" ";"¤";COLONNE()-2))-TROUVE("µ";SUBSTITUE(SUBSTITUE(" "&$B1&" ";" ";"µ";COLONNE()-2);" ";"¤";COLONNE()-2)))*1

à recopier vers le bas et vers la droite

Je te laisse tester

@+

Bonjour

Une autre façon:

Formule en C1 à incrémenter vers le bas

=GAUCHE(B1;2)*1

Formule en D1 à incrémenter sur tout le reste du tableau (vers la droite et vers le bas)

=SUPPRESPACE(STXT($B1;SOMMEPROD((NBCAR($C1:C1)))+COLONNES($C1:C1)+1;2))*1

Cordialement

55exemple.xlsx (36.74 Ko)

bonsoir Amadéus

permet-moi de souligner ta disponibilité et ta maitrise dans l'art de manier les formules excel.bravo !

les trois formules fonctionnent a merveille.merci

Rechercher des sujets similaires à "extraire caracteres numeriques"